1.1 This specification covers a rigid wall, one-side expandable shelter constructed of aluminum-faced, nonmetallic honeycomb sandwich panels, and meeting the International Organization for Standardization (ISO) Cargo Container specification in the transport mode. Nominal dimensions when closed (container mode) are: height 8 ft, width 8 ft and length 20 ft (2.4 by 2.4 by 6.1 m). Approximate dimensions, when expanded (shelter mode) are: height 8 ft, width 15 ft and length 20 ft (2.4 by 4.6 by 6.1 m). 1.2 The values stated in inch-pound units are to be regarded as the standard. 1.1 This specification covers annealed aluminum and aluminum-alloy foil containing 98.00% minimum aluminum and in thicknesses 0.00025 in. (0.0064 mm) through 0.0015 in. (0.038 mm). Alloys (see Note 1) covered by this specification include, but are not limited to 1100, 1145, 1235, 8079 and 8111, which conform to the requirements of 6.1 and Table 1. Unless otherwise specified by the purchaser, the alloy to be supplied shall be left to the discretion of the producer. 1.2 The foil is for use in packaging or other applications requiring flexible barrier materials, and may be used as supplied or it may be subsequently coated or laminated to other materials such as paper or plastics. 1.3 For acceptance criteria for inclusion of new aluminum and aluminum alloys in this specification, see Annex A1. 1.4 The values stated in inch-pound units are to be regarded as the standard. 1.1 This specification covers Aluminum 1350 bar for electric conductors in the tempers shown in Table 1.1.2 Aluminum and temper designations are in accordance with ANSI H35.1M. The equivalent Unified Numbering System designation is A91350 in accordance with Practice E 527. For Alloy 6101 bus conductors, refer to Specification B 317.Note 1Prior to 1975, Aluminum 1350 was designated as EC aluminum.1.3 This specification is the metric counterpart of Specification B 236.1.4 For acceptance criteria for inclusion of new aluminum and aluminum alloys in this specification, see Annex A1.
